Advanced Cotton Fabric Pretreatment with Innovative Alkali Substitute
The quality of the final dyed fabric is heavily dependent on the effectiveness of its pretreatment. For cotton fabrics, achieving a pristine and uniformly prepared surface is crucial for optimal dye absorption and color consistency. NINGBO INNO PHARMCHEM CO.,LTD. introduces the Environmental friendly substitution alkali RG-JD100, an innovative solution for advanced cotton fabric pretreatment that redefines industry standards.
RG-JD100 is specifically formulated to enhance the refining process of cotton yarn and cotton fabric. Its unique compound buffer system ensures thorough cleaning and preparation, removing impurities that could hinder dye penetration. This superior pretreatment leads to remarkable fabric quality improvement, resulting in brighter and more uniform dyed materials. The product's strong dispersibility and chelating function contribute to softening water and suspending impurities, creating an ideal environment for subsequent dyeing steps.
As a leading textile chemical supplier, NINGBO INNO PHARMCHEM CO.,LTD. understands the nuances of fabric processing. RG-JD100 not only replaces soda ash efficiently but also offers an APEO-free composition, aligning with sustainable manufacturing goals.
